Divide both the numerator and denominator by their HCF. The fraction has now been simplified. Knowing multiplication and division facts may make simplifying fractions easier. The HCF of 4 and 10 is 2.
The method to divide fractions is to keep the first fraction the same, turn the divide sign into a multiply and turn the second fraction upside down. This is known as multiplying by the reciprocal.
